Severe storms caused flash flooding and power outages across Australia’s capital, prompting over 45 emergency calls and widespread damage.
Over 45 emergency calls were made in the Australian Capital Territory during severe overnight storms, triggering flash flooding, downed trees, and power outages.
Heavy rain, including 10mm in 20 minutes, hit areas like Woden Valley and northern Tuggeranong, with water entering homes and streets flooding.
State Emergency Services responded to over 35 incidents by Sunday morning, with more calls expected.
No deaths or serious injuries were reported, but officials urge caution, gutter clearance, and avoiding floodwater.
Further storms are forecast for Sunday afternoon.
